Patents by Inventor Sudhi Sinha

Sudhi Sinha has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20250016022
    Abstract: A building system including one or more memory devices configured to store instructions that cause one or more processors to store a graph data structure in a data storage device including a plurality of nodes representing a plurality of entities and a plurality of edges between the plurality of nodes representing a plurality of relationships between the plurality of entities, wherein the plurality of entities include a first entity representing one of a person, place, or piece of equipment of the building, wherein a second entity of the plurality of entities represents a software component, wherein the software component performs operations for the person, place, or piece of equipment of the building indicated by one or more edges of the plurality of edges relating the first entity to the second entity and cause the software component to execute and perform the operations for the person, place, or piece of equipment.
    Type: Application
    Filed: September 16, 2024
    Publication date: January 9, 2025
    Inventors: Youngchoon Park, Sudhi Sinha
  • Patent number: 12184444
    Abstract: A building system including one or more memory devices configured to store instructions that cause one or more processors to store a graph data structure in a data storage device including a plurality of nodes representing a plurality of entities and a plurality of edges between the plurality of nodes representing a plurality of relationships between the plurality of entities, wherein the plurality of entities include a first entity representing one of a person, place, or piece of equipment of the building, wherein a second entity of the plurality of entities represents a software component, wherein the software component performs operations for the person, place, or piece of equipment of the building indicated by one or more edges of the plurality of edges relating the first entity to the second entity and cause the software component to execute and perform the operations for the person, place, or piece of equipment.
    Type: Grant
    Filed: October 13, 2023
    Date of Patent: December 31, 2024
    Assignee: JOHNSON CONTROLS TECHNOLOGY COMPANY
    Inventors: Youngchoon Park, Sudhi Sinha
  • Patent number: 12113642
    Abstract: A building system including one or more memory devices configured to store instructions that cause one or more processors to store a graph data structure in a data storage device including a plurality of nodes representing a plurality of entities and a plurality of edges between the plurality of nodes representing a plurality of relationships between the plurality of entities, wherein the plurality of entities include a first entity representing one of a person, place, or piece of equipment of the building, wherein a second entity of the plurality of entities represents a software component, wherein the software component performs operations for the person, place, or piece of equipment of the building indicated by one or more edges of the plurality of edges relating the first entity to the second entity and cause the software component to execute and perform the operations for the person, place, or piece of equipment.
    Type: Grant
    Filed: October 13, 2023
    Date of Patent: October 8, 2024
    Assignee: JOHNSON CONTROLS TECHNOLOGY COMPANY
    Inventors: Youngchoon Park, Sudhi Sinha
  • Publication number: 20240256114
    Abstract: A building energy management includes building equipment, one or more data platform services, a timeseries database, and an energy management application. The building equipment operate to monitor and control a variable and provide raw data samples of a data point associated with the variable. The timeseries database stores a plurality of timeseries associated with the data point. The plurality of timeseries include a timeseries of the raw data samples and the one or more optimized data timeseries generated by the data platform services based on the raw data timeseries. The energy management application generates an ad hoc dashboard including a widget and associates the widget with the data point. The widget displays a graphical visualization of the plurality of timeseries associated with the data point and includes interactive user interface options for switching between the plurality of timeseries associated with the data point.
    Type: Application
    Filed: March 27, 2024
    Publication date: August 1, 2024
    Inventors: Youngchoon Park, Vijaya S. Chennupati, Sudhi Sinha, Justin Ploegert
  • Patent number: 11947785
    Abstract: A building energy management includes building equipment, one or more data platform services, a timeseries database, and an energy management application. The building equipment operate to monitor and control a variable and provide raw data samples of a data point associated with the variable. The timeseries database stores a plurality of timeseries associated with the data point. The plurality of timeseries include a timeseries of the raw data samples and the one or more optimized data timeseries generated by the data platform services based on the raw data timeseries. The energy management application generates an ad hoc dashboard including a widget and associates the widget with the data point. The widget displays a graphical visualization of the plurality of timeseries associated with the data point and includes interactive user interface options for switching between the plurality of timeseries associated with the data point.
    Type: Grant
    Filed: August 22, 2022
    Date of Patent: April 2, 2024
    Assignee: JOHNSON CONTROLS TECHNOLOGY COMPANY
    Inventors: Youngchoon Park, Vijaya S. Chennupati, Sudhi Sinha, Justin Ploegert
  • Publication number: 20240073055
    Abstract: A building system including one or more memory devices configured to store instructions that cause one or more processors to store a graph data structure in a data storage device including a plurality of nodes representing a plurality of entities and a plurality of edges between the plurality of nodes representing a plurality of relationships between the plurality of entities, wherein the plurality of entities include a first entity representing one of a person, place, or piece of equipment of the building, wherein a second entity of the plurality of entities represents a software component, wherein the software component performs operations for the person, place, or piece of equipment of the building indicated by one or more edges of the plurality of edges relating the first entity to the second entity and cause the software component to execute and perform the operations for the person, place, or piece of equipment.
    Type: Application
    Filed: October 13, 2023
    Publication date: February 29, 2024
    Inventors: Youngchoon Park, Sudhi Sinha
  • Patent number: 11892180
    Abstract: A heating, ventilation, and air conditioning (HVAC) system for a building includes a plurality of actuation devices operable to affect one or more variables in the building, a plurality of sensors configured to measure the variables affected by the actuation devices, and a controller. The controller is configured to operate the actuation devices to affect one or more of the measured variables by providing an actuation signal to the actuation devices and to receive sensor response signals from the sensors. The sensor response signals indicate an effect of the actuation signal on the measured variables. For each of the sensor response signals, the controller is configured to calculate a similarity metric indicating a similarity between the sensor response signal and the actuation signal. The controller is configured to automatically establish a device pairing including one of the actuation devices and one of the sensors based on the similarity metrics.
    Type: Grant
    Filed: May 21, 2020
    Date of Patent: February 6, 2024
    Assignee: JOHNSON CONTROLS TYCO IP HOLDINGS LLP
    Inventors: Sudhi Sinha, Youngchoon Park
  • Patent number: 11792039
    Abstract: A building system including one or more memory devices configured to store instructions that cause one or more processors to store a graph data structure in a data storage device including a plurality of nodes representing a plurality of entities and a plurality of edges between the plurality of nodes representing a plurality of relationships between the plurality of entities, wherein the plurality of entities include a first entity representing one of a person, place, or piece of equipment of the building, wherein a second entity of the plurality of entities represents a software component, wherein the software component performs operations for the person, place, or piece of equipment of the building indicated by one or more edges of the plurality of edges relating the first entity to the second entity and cause the software component to execute and perform the operations for the person, place, or piece of equipment.
    Type: Grant
    Filed: June 11, 2021
    Date of Patent: October 17, 2023
    Assignee: JOHNSON CONTROLS TECHNOLOGY COMPANY
    Inventors: Youngchoon Park, Sudhi Sinha
  • Patent number: 11768004
    Abstract: A method for registering an HVAC device in a distributed building management system (BMS). The method includes requesting a token. The token is configured to authorize a registration of the HVAC device. The method further includes receiving the token at a registration service, and receiving a unique ID associated with the HVAC device at the registration service. The method also includes registering the device into a document database of the registration service and generating a device shadow associated with the HVAC device. The method also includes storing the device shadow in the distributed BMS.
    Type: Grant
    Filed: March 30, 2017
    Date of Patent: September 26, 2023
    Assignee: JOHNSON CONTROLS TYCO IP HOLDINGS LLP
    Inventors: Sudhi Sinha, Youngchoon Park, Kyle Richard Gustafson, Justin J. Ploegert, Erik Paulson
  • Publication number: 20230030077
    Abstract: A building energy management includes building equipment, one or more data platform services, a timeseries database, and an energy management application. The building equipment operate to monitor and control a variable and provide raw data samples of a data point associated with the variable. The timeseries database stores a plurality of timeseries associated with the data point. The plurality of timeseries include a timeseries of the raw data samples and the one or more optimized data timeseries generated by the data platform services based on the raw data timeseries. The energy management application generates an ad hoc dashboard including a widget and associates the widget with the data point. The widget displays a graphical visualization of the plurality of timeseries associated with the data point and includes interactive user interface options for switching between the plurality of timeseries associated with the data point.
    Type: Application
    Filed: August 22, 2022
    Publication date: February 2, 2023
    Inventors: Youngchoon Park, Vijaya S. Chennupati, Sudhi Sinha, Justin Ploegert
  • Patent number: 11422687
    Abstract: A building energy management includes building equipment, one or more data platform services, a timeseries database, and an energy management application. The building equipment operate to monitor and control a variable and provide raw data samples of a data point associated with the variable. The timeseries database stores a plurality of timeseries associated with the data point. The plurality of timeseries include a timeseries of the raw data samples and the one or more optimized data timeseries generated by the data platform services based on the raw data timeseries. The energy management application generates an ad hoc dashboard including a widget and associates the widget with the data point. The widget displays a graphical visualization of the plurality of timeseries associated with the data point and includes interactive user interface options for switching between the plurality of timeseries associated with the data point.
    Type: Grant
    Filed: June 14, 2021
    Date of Patent: August 23, 2022
    Assignee: JOHNSON CONTROLS TECHNOLOGY COMPANY
    Inventors: Youngchoon Park, Vijaya S. Chennupati, Sudhi Sinha, Justin Ploegert
  • Patent number: 11353853
    Abstract: A building device for a building management system (BMS) includes a processing circuit configured to receive one or more health messages from one or more other building devices. The processing circuit is configured to update an existing health message stored in a memory of the building device based on the one or more health messages by updating a message list of the existing health message with message list data of the one or more health messages, updating a sick node list of the existing health message based on the updated message list, and updating a sick node matrix of the existing health message based on the updated sick node list and the received one or more health messages. The processing circuit is configured to communicate the updated health message to at least one of the one or more other building devices.
    Type: Grant
    Filed: August 26, 2020
    Date of Patent: June 7, 2022
    Assignee: Johnson Controls Tyco IP Holdings LLP
    Inventors: Sudhi Sinha, Youngchoon Park
  • Patent number: 11277893
    Abstract: A thermostat for a building includes a light emitting diode (LED) system including one or more LEDs configured to emit light to illuminate a floor area beneath the thermostat. The thermostat incorporates an occupancy sensor to sense the approach of a user based on changes in conditions in proximity to the thermostat and detect an ambient light level. The thermostat includes a processing circuit configured to receive data outputs from the occupancy sensor, determine whether the data outputs indicate the approach of a user, cause the one or more LEDs to emit the light towards the floor in response to an indication that a user is approaching the thermostat based on occupancy sensor data correlated with occupancy conditions, and record and store LED activations and deactivations for later retrieval as historic data. The one or more LEDs may be configured as an illumination module removably attachable to the thermostat.
    Type: Grant
    Filed: December 17, 2019
    Date of Patent: March 15, 2022
    Assignee: Johnson Controls Technology Company
    Inventors: Sudhi Sinha, Joseph R. Ribbich, Michael L. Ribbich, Charles J. Gaidish, John P. Cipolla, Damon B. Smith, John R. Taylor, Jr., John M. Reiszl, William P. Alberth, Jr., Kurt Joseph Mease
  • Patent number: 11231691
    Abstract: A building management system (BMS) including a controller having an adaptive interaction manager and an agent manager. The system further includes one or more input-output (I/O) devices, the I/O devices in communication with the adaptive interaction manager. The controller further including a number of BMS field devices. The I/O devices are configured to receive an input from a user, and further configured to communicate the input to the adaptive interaction manager. The agent manager is configured to determine if one or more existing software agents are capable of performing the desired action, and to automatically transmit the existing software agents to one or more of the BMS field devices based on the agent manager determining the existing software agents are capable of performing the desired action. The software agents are configured to automatically be installed in a processing circuit of the BMS field device to perform the required action.
    Type: Grant
    Filed: May 3, 2017
    Date of Patent: January 25, 2022
    Assignee: JOHNSON CONTROLS TECHNOLOGY COMPANY
    Inventors: Sudhi Sinha, Daniel M. Curtis, Donald Albinger, Youngchoon Park, Joseph Mueller, Karl Reichenberger, Matthew T. Trawicki, Patrick E. Harder
  • Patent number: 11216020
    Abstract: A thermostat includes a transparent touch screen display, wherein the matter behind the display is visible in the non-active display portions and a control bar connected to one side of the transparent touch screen display. The control bar includes a housing, processing circuitry operably connected to the transparent touch screen display and configured to monitor and control building equipment, and a temperature sensor operably connected to the processing circuitry.
    Type: Grant
    Filed: April 29, 2016
    Date of Patent: January 4, 2022
    Assignee: Johnson Controls Tyco IP Holdings LLP
    Inventors: Sudhi Sinha, Joseph R. Ribbich, Michael L. Ribbich, Charles J. Gaidish, John Peter Cipolla
  • Publication number: 20210373753
    Abstract: A building energy management includes building equipment, one or more data platform services, a timeseries database, and an energy management application. The building equipment operate to monitor and control a variable and provide raw data samples of a data point associated with the variable. The timeseries database stores a plurality of timeseries associated with the data point. The plurality of timeseries include a timeseries of the raw data samples and the one or more optimized data timeseries generated by the data platform services based on the raw data timeseries. The energy management application generates an ad hoc dashboard including a widget and associates the widget with the data point. The widget displays a graphical visualization of the plurality of timeseries associated with the data point and includes interactive user interface options for switching between the plurality of timeseries associated with the data point.
    Type: Application
    Filed: June 14, 2021
    Publication date: December 2, 2021
    Applicant: Johnson Controls Technology Company
    Inventors: Youngchoon Park, Vijaya S. Chennupati, Sudhi Sinha, Justin Ploegert
  • Publication number: 20210306176
    Abstract: A building system including one or more memory devices configured to store instructions that cause one or more processors to store a graph data structure in a data storage device including a plurality of nodes representing a plurality of entities and a plurality of edges between the plurality of nodes representing a plurality of relationships between the plurality of entities, wherein the plurality of entities include a first entity representing one of a person, place, or piece of equipment of the building, wherein a second entity of the plurality of entities represents a software component, wherein the software component performs operations for the person, place, or piece of equipment of the building indicated by one or more edges of the plurality of edges relating the first entity to the second entity and cause the software component to execute and perform the operations for the person, place, or piece of equipment.
    Type: Application
    Filed: June 11, 2021
    Publication date: September 30, 2021
    Applicant: Johnson Controls Technology Company
    Inventors: Youngchoon Park, Sudhi Sinha
  • Patent number: 11073976
    Abstract: A building energy management includes building equipment, one or more data platform services, a timeseries database, and an energy management application. The building equipment operate to monitor and control a variable and provide raw data samples of a data point associated with the variable. The timeseries database stores a plurality of timeseries associated with the data point. The plurality of timeseries include a timeseries of the raw data samples and the one or more optimized data timeseries generated by the data platform services based on the raw data timeseries. The energy management application generates an ad hoc dashboard including a widget and associates the widget with the data point. The widget displays a graphical visualization of the plurality of timeseries associated with the data point and includes interactive user interface options for switching between the plurality of timeseries associated with the data point.
    Type: Grant
    Filed: December 20, 2019
    Date of Patent: July 27, 2021
    Assignee: Johnson Controls Technology Company
    Inventors: Youngchoon Park, Vijaya S. Chennupati, Sudhi Sinha, Justin Ploegert
  • Patent number: 11070390
    Abstract: A building system including one or more memory devices configured to store instructions thereon, the instructions causing one or more processors to generate a space graph based on building data, wherein the space graph is a graph data structure comprising nodes representing entities, edges between the nodes representing relationships between the entities, receive new building data from one or more building data sources, generate, based on the new building data, a new relationship between a first entity of the entities and a second entity of the entities, and update the space graph with the new relationship by causing the space graph to store a new edge between a first node of the nodes representing the first entity and a second node of the nodes representing the second entity.
    Type: Grant
    Filed: June 8, 2020
    Date of Patent: July 20, 2021
    Assignee: Johnson Controls Technology Company
    Inventors: Youngchoon Park, Sudhi Sinha
  • Patent number: 11038709
    Abstract: A building system for operating a building and managing building information, the building system comprising one or more memory devices configured to store instructions thereon. The instructions causing one or more processors to receive building data from one or more building data sources and generate a space graph based on the building data, wherein the space graph is a graph data structure comprising nodes representing entities and edges between the entities representing relationships between the entities. The instructions cause the one or more processors to ingest data values of the building data into the space graph, the data values associated with the entities, and perform one or more operations with the space graph based on both the relationships of the entities and the ingested data values.
    Type: Grant
    Filed: June 8, 2020
    Date of Patent: June 15, 2021
    Assignee: Johnson Controls Technology Company
    Inventors: Youngchoon Park, Sudhi Sinha